Tin roof repair services involve inspecting, maintaining, and restoring metal roofs to ensure their durability and functionality. Skilled contractors assess the condition of the roof, identify areas of damage or corrosion, and perform necessary repairs such as replacing damaged panels, sealing leaks, and reinforcing structural components. These services help extend the lifespan of the roof by addressing issues before they lead to more serious problems, ultimately protecting the property from water intrusion and structural deterioration.
Many problems can be mitigated through tin roof repair, including leaks caused by rust, loose or broken fasteners, and panels that have shifted or become damaged over time. Weather exposure, temperature fluctuations, and age can accelerate wear and tear on metal roofing, making timely repairs essential.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ent more costly repairs or full roof replacements in the future, maintaining the integrity of the roof and safeguarding the interior of the property.

Roof Repair Costs - The cost for roof repairs typically ranges from $300 to $1,500 depending on the extent of damage. Minor repairs, such as replacing a few shingles, may fall closer to the lower end of the spectrum. Larger repairs involving structural elements can push costs higher.
Leak Repairs - Fixing roof leaks generally costs between $200 and $1,200, with simple patch jobs on small areas being less expensive. More significant leak repairs that require extensive sealing or patching tend to increase the overall cost. Costs vary based on the leak's location and severity.
Material Replacement - Replacing damaged roofing materials can range from $1,000 to $4,000 or more, depending on the type of materials used. Asphalt shingles are typically less costly, while metal or tile options tend to be on the higher end of the price range. Material costs are influenced by the size of the roof and material quality.
Inspection and Estimates - Professional roof inspections usually cost between $100 and $300, providing a detailed assessment of needed repairs. Many service providers offer free estimates, but some may charge a fee for comprehensive evaluations. Costs depend on the complexity and size of the roof being inspected.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
